Analysis

In 2018, nigeria — forest products (export/import) — export value in Lebanon stood at 397 1000 USD.

That represents a change of down 8.5% on the previous year and down 79.6% over ten years.

Over the whole period, nigeria — forest products (export/import) — export value in Lebanon peaked at 1,943 1000 USD in 2008 and was at its lowest, 62 1000 USD, in 1999.

That places Lebanon 41st out of 61 countries with data for 2018, putting it in the middle of the range.

The series is highly variable year to year, so single readings are best treated with caution.

The database contains data on the bilateral trade flows in roundwood, primary wood and paper products for all countries and territories in the world. The main types of primary forest products included in are: roundwood, sawnwood, wood-based panels, pulp, and paper and paperboard. These products are detailed further. The definitions are available.
